汾河异重流运动规律研究及其对引黄南干联接段取水建筑物的影响

摘    要:引黄南干联接段取水建筑物位于汾河水库右岸 ,水库异重流对取水水质具有十分不利的影响。本文主要是运用河流泥沙动力学及河床演变的有关原理对汾河水库异重流运动规律进行了计算和分析。

关 键 词:汾河水库  异重流  取水建筑物  取水水质

Study on Motion Law of Density Current of Fenhe Reservoir And Its Influence on Intake Water Quality of the South Main Line of the YRDP

Abstract:The diversion structure of the Connection Works,on the South Main Line of the YRDP(Yellow River Diversion Project)lies in the right bank of Fenhe Reservoir,the influence of density current in Fenhe Reservoir on the intake water quality of the YRDP is an important problem to which attention should be paid.In this paper,the formation and sustained motion of density current in Fenhe Reservoir,formation of turbid water reservoir,and the method and procedure for computing the density current are studied,the results of computation of the density current in Fenhe Reservoir are given as well.The conclusion is that the elevation of turbid water surface would be raised to 1111.15m in the year of 2010,including the thickness of density current,1.83m,which is 1.15m higher than the floor elevation of the intake of the diversion,causing a severe problem exerting an influence on the quality of the water which is to be taken by the intake of the YRDP.The above conclusion is estimated by the following data:the deposition thickness is 0.32m a year in average from 1979 to 1994,while the river bed elevation of scouring funnel,in which the diversion structure is located,is 1104.2m in 1994.However,the estimation in this paper is relatively rough because of changeability and complexity of motion of density current.Therefore,the writer holds that the physical model test or mathematical model computation should be done to determine the rational operation way of Fenhe Reservoir under varying discharge and varying sand content in different period for ensuring the intake water quality of the YRDP.
Keywords:Fenhe Reservoir  the YRDP  Density Current  Diversion Structure  Intake Water Quality
